California Public Employees Retirement System Sells 56,857 Shares of Equifax, Inc. $EFX

California Public Employees Retirement System lowered its position in shares of Equifax, Inc. (NYSE:EFXFree Report) by 26.2% in the first quarter, according to its most recent 13F fil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 160,205 shares of the credit services provider’s stock after selling 56,857 shares during the quarter. California Public Employees Retirement System’s holdings in Equifax were worth $28,848,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

More Equifax News

Here are the key news stories impacting Equifax this week:

  • Positive Sentiment: Equifax posted Q2 2026 EPS of $2.25, topping estimates, while revenue of $1.70 billion rose 11% year over year and matched Wall Street expectations. The company also highlighted strength in USIS, mortgage, and verification businesses, and announced an agreement to acquire Círculo de Crédito, which could expand its credit data footprint. Equifax (NYSE:EFXGet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ings data on Tuesday, July 21st. The credit services provider reported $2.25 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$2.20 by $0.05. The firm had revenue of $1.70 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$1.70 billion. Equifax had a return on equity of 20.41% and a net margin of 11.12%.The business’s revenue for the quarter was up 10.6%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same quarter in the prior year, the business earned $2.00 EPS. Equifax has set its Q3 2026 guidance at 2.150-2.250 EPS and its FY 2026 guidance at 8.390-8.690 EPS. Analysts forecast that Equifax, Inc. will post 8.56 EPS for the current year.

Equifax Company Profile

(Free Report)

Equifax Inc (NYSE: EFX) is a global data, analytics and technology company that specializes in consumer and commercial credit reporting, decisioning tools and identity solutions. Headquartered in Atlanta, Georgia, Equifax is one of the three major consumer credit reporting agencies in the United States and provides credit information and related services to lenders, employers, governments and consumers worldwide.

The company’s offerings include consumer credit reports and scores, credit monitoring and identity protection services, and a range of business-oriented products for risk management, fraud detection and compliance.
